WebNov 11, 2024 · How Long To Cook A Turkey -- Basic Roasting. USDA. This table from the USDA is based on a 325°F oven, and a fully defrosted or fresh bird. (For an unstuffed bird, we're talking roughly 15 minutes per pound.) If you want to cook a frozen turkey, it will take at least 50 percent longer than the recommended times. 4. Remove the turkey from the fridge and let it sit at room temperature for about 30 minutes. The turkey will cook more evenly by letting it warm up a bit before popping it in the oven.
